package com.banjjoknim.graphqlkotlin
import com.expediagroup.graphql.server.spring.execution.DefaultSpringGraphQLContextFactory
import org.springframework.stereotype.Component
import org.springframework.web.reactive.function.server.ServerRequest
/**
* # [Generating GraphQL Context](https://opensource.expediagroup.com/graphql-kotlin/docs/server/spring-server/spring-graphql-context)
*
* graphql-kotlin-spring-server provides a Spring specific implementation of GraphQLContextFactory and the context.
*
* SpringGraphQLContext (deprecated) - Implements the Spring ServerRequest and federation tracing HTTPRequestHeaders
*
* SpringGraphQLContextFactory - Generates GraphQL context map with federated tracing information per request
*
* If you are using graphql-kotlin-spring-server, you should extend DefaultSpringGraphQLContextFactory to automatically support federated tracing.
*
* Once your application is configured to build your custom GraphQL context map, you can then access it through a data fetching environment argument.
*
* While executing the query, data fetching environment will be automatically injected to the function input arguments.
*
* This argument will not appear in the GraphQL schema.
*/
@Component
class GraphQLContextFactory : DefaultSpringGraphQLContextFactory() {
override suspend fun generateContextMap(request: ServerRequest): Map<*, Any> {
return super.generateContextMap(request) + mapOf(
"myCustomValue" to (request.headers().firstHeader("MyHeader") ?: "defaultContext")
)
}
}

package com.banjjoknim.graphqlkotlin.configuration
import com.expediagroup.graphql.generator.hooks.SchemaGeneratorHooks
import graphql.language.StringValue
import graphql.scalars.ExtendedScalars
import graphql.scalars.util.Kit.typeName
import graphql.schema.Coercing
import graphql.schema.CoercingParseLiteralException
import graphql.schema.CoercingParseValueException
import graphql.schema.CoercingSerializeException
import graphql.schema.GraphQLScalarType
import graphql.schema.GraphQLType
import org.springframework.context.annotation.Bean
import org.springframework.context.annotation.Configuration
import java.time.LocalDate
import java.time.LocalDateTime
import java.time.LocalTime
import java.time.format.DateTimeFormatter
import kotlin.reflect.KClass
import kotlin.reflect.KType
/**
* - [Extended Scalars for graphql-java](https://github.com/graphql-java/graphql-java-extended-scalars)
*
* - [Cannot use java.util.Date](https://github.com/ExpediaGroup/graphql-kotlin/discussions/1198)
*
* - [GraphQL Kotlin - Extended Scalars](https://opensource.expediagroup.com/graphql-kotlin/docs/schema-generator/writing-schemas/scalars/#common-issues)
*
* - [GraphQL Kotlin - Generator Configuration & Hooks](https://opensource.expediagroup.com/graphql-kotlin/docs/schema-generator/customizing-schemas/generator-config)
*/
@Configuration
class ExtendedScalarsConfiguration {
/**
* 아래와 같이 Bean으로 Hook을 등록해주면 Schema Generator가 Schema를 생성할 때 이 Bean에 정의된 Hook을 이용해서 Schema를 만든다.
*/
@Bean
fun extendedScalarsHooks(): SchemaGeneratorHooks {
return object : SchemaGeneratorHooks {
override fun willGenerateGraphQLType(type: KType): GraphQLType? {
return when (type.classifier as? KClass<*>) {
Long::class -> ExtendedScalars.GraphQLLong
LocalDateTime::class -> localDateTimeScalar()
LocalTime::class -> ExtendedScalars.LocalTime
LocalDate::class -> ExtendedScalars.Date
else -> null
}
}
}
}
/**
* Bean으로 ScalarType을 등록해주지 않으면 어플리케이션 실행시 스키마를 구성하는 단계(스키마에 포함될 타입중에서 LocalDateTime 이 포함되어 있는 경우)에서 아래와 같은 예외가 발생한다.
*
* ```
* graphql.AssertException: All types within a GraphQL schema must have unique names. No two provided types may have the same name.
* No provided type may have a name which conflicts with any built in types (including Scalar and Introspection types). You have redefined the type 'LocalDateTime' from being a 'GraphQLScalarType' to a 'GraphQLScalarType'
* ```
*
* @see graphql.scalars.datetime.DateTimeScalar
*/
@Bean
fun localDateTimeScalar(): GraphQLScalarType? {
val coercing = object : Coercing<LocalDateTime, String> {
override fun serialize(dataFetcherResult: Any): String {
return when (dataFetcherResult) {
is LocalDateTime -> DateTimeFormatter.ISO_LOCAL_DATE_TIME.format(
LocalDateTime.from(dataFetcherResult)
)
is String -> DateTimeFormatter.ISO_LOCAL_DATE_TIME.format(
LocalDateTime.parse(dataFetcherResult)
)
else -> throw CoercingSerializeException(
"Expected something we can convert to 'java.time.LocalDateTime' but was '" +
"${typeName(dataFetcherResult)}'."
)
}
}
override fun parseValue(input: Any): LocalDateTime {
return when (input) {
is LocalDateTime -> input
is String -> LocalDateTime.parse(
input.toString(),
DateTimeFormatter.ISO_LOCAL_DATE_TIME
)
else -> throw CoercingParseValueException(
"Expected a 'String' but was '" + "${typeName(input)}'."
)
}
}
override fun parseLiteral(input: Any): LocalDateTime {
if (input !is StringValue) {
throw CoercingParseLiteralException(
"Expected AST type 'StringValue' but was '${typeName(input)}'."
)
}
return LocalDateTime.parse(input.toString(), DateTimeFormatter.ISO_LOCAL_DATE_TIME)
}
}
return GraphQLScalarType.newScalar()
.name("LocalDateTime")
.description("Custom LocalDateTime Scalar")
.coercing(coercing)
.build()
}
}

package com.banjjoknim.graphqlkotlin.person
import com.expediagroup.graphql.generator.annotations.GraphQLDescription
import com.expediagroup.graphql.generator.annotations.GraphQLIgnore
import com.expediagroup.graphql.generator.annotations.GraphQLName
import com.expediagroup.graphql.server.operations.Query
import org.springframework.beans.factory.annotation.Autowired
import org.springframework.stereotype.Component
import kotlin.random.Random
@Component
class PersonQuery(
/**
* # Spring Beans
*
* Since the top level objects are Spring components, Spring will automatically autowire dependent beans as normal.
*
* Refer to [Spring Documentation](https://docs.spring.io/spring-framework/docs/current/reference/html/) for details.
*/
private val personRepository: PersonRepository
) : Query {
@GraphQLDescription("get Person Instance")
fun getPerson(name: String): Person = Person(name)
/**
* # Spring Beans in Arguments
*
* graphql-kotlin-spring-server provides Spring-aware data fetcher that automatically autowires Spring beans when they are specified as function arguments.
*
* `@Autowired` arguments should be explicitly excluded from the GraphQL schema by also specifying @GraphQLIgnore.
*
* ```
* NOTE
* If you are using custom data fetcher make sure that you extend SpringDataFetcher instead of the base FunctionDataFetcher to keep this functionallity.
* ```
*/
@GraphQLDescription("find Person Instance")
fun findPerson(@GraphQLIgnore @Autowired personRepository: PersonRepository, name: String): Person? {
return personRepository.findPerson(name)
}
@GraphQLDescription("@GraphQLName example")
@GraphQLName("somePerson")
fun randomPerson(name: String): Person = Person(name = name, age = Random.nextLong())
}

# At a minimum, in order for graphql-kotlin-spring-server to automatically configure your GraphQL web server
#
# you need to specify a list of supported packages that can be scanned for exposing your schema objects through reflections.
#
# You can do this through the spring application config or by overriding the SchemaGeneratorConfig bean.
#
# See customization below.
graphql:
packages:
- "com.banjjoknim.graphqlkotlin"
